Another aspect to consider before choosing Hills' sports medicine and physical therapy or any other physical therapy group is the type of therapy they are licensed for. One of the most popular techniques taught for injury rehabilitation is the McKenzie approach to physical therapy. This philosophy centers on the idea of fully diagnosing the problem and educating the patient as to the details of the suggested treatment plan. It often involves in house treatments for pain reduction like electrical stimulation and hot or cold packs. You will also be instructed on the best exercises to perform on your own at home.
You want to be sure your physical therapy office can provide every possible treatment you could need. Offices like the Hills' sports medicine and physical therapy office have the option of using tools like massage, water tubs, and ultrasound to effectively treat the injury. It isn't uncommon to find licensed acupuncture therapists and specialized exercise, like yoga, instructors on the staff.
